On Aug. 8, 1889 at Shroon, NY, he m. Nelle Clute, dau. of Warren Clute and Corinthia Whitney, b. May 10, 1869 prob. at Shroon (aka Village of Shroon Lake), NY. She d. Jan. 3, 1956 at Longmeadow, Mass. They had no known children.
The Delta Upsilon Decennial Catalogue [1903], Middlebury College.
HENRY LINCOLN BAILEY, Clergyman. Recording Sec., Corr. Sec., Pres., Quar. and associate chapter Quinquiennal ed.; delegate to 1884 and 1885 conventions. Born Brattleboro, Vt. 8 May 1865; son of Geo. and Caira T. (Bundy); prepared Moravia (NY) school. Bus. manager and ed.-in-chief, [the] "Undergraduate". 4 Waldo prizes, Saluatorian; Phi Beta Kappa; A.B., A.M. Student Hartford Theol. Sem., 1886-89; ordained (Cong.) Franklin, NY 13 Aug 1889; teacher Pasumalai (India) college and theol sem., 1889-1890. Pastor, Middletown, Vt., 1901--. On editorial staff, Vt. Chronicle, 1896-98; contributor, The "Congregationalist"; New Eng. magazine; ed. and pub. "Pulpit Telephone." Mar. Nelle Clute, Shroon Lake, NY, 8 August 1889. Father Geo. H. 1864; brother Charles C. 1889.
Middlebury College, VT Catalogue, Class of 1886, p. 279.
HENRY LINCOLN BAILEY, son of George Hamilton and Thankful Caira (Bundy) Bailey. Born in Brattleboro, Vt., May 8, 1865. Prepared for College in Moravia, NY. Hartford Theological Seminary, 1889. Ordained, 1889. Missionary, A.B.C.F.M. in Madura, South India, 1889-1890. Pastor, Congregational church, Middletown Springs, Vt., 1891-1901; Longmeadow, Mass., 1901-[1917]. Secretary, Massachusetts Congregational Conference, 1908---. Author of about 1200 book reviews in the "Springfield Republican", also fugative poems. Married Nelle Clute, Aug. 8, 1889. Delta Upsilon; Phi Beta Kappa. --- A.B.; A.M.
